How they compare
Oman currently reports 52.0% against 50.7% in Cayman Islands, a difference of 1.3%.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 26 shared years of data; in 1996 it was Cayman Islands ahead.
Cayman Islands ranks 60th and Oman ranks 59th of 206 countries.
Cayman Islands has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Cayman Islands | Oman |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 60.9% | 52.3% | 8.6% | Cayman Islands |
| 2000s | 58.6% | 51.1% | 7.5% | Cayman Islands |
| 2010s | 56.5% | 41.8% | 14.7% | Cayman Islands |
| 2020s | 50.7% | 44.7% | 6.0% | Cayman Islands |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
